Resumo: | |||||||||||||||||||||||||||||||||||||
The false-alarm probability, a, and the power of process
control charts depend
on their control limits, which, in turn, depend on process
parameters estimates.
Process capability analyses also depend on those estimates.
This dissertation initially
presents a review - to our knowledge, the first in
Portuguese - of the main research
articles about the effect upon a of the estimation errors
of the process parameters.
All the works reviewed aim to determine, based on the
probability distribution of the
process parameters estimates (which is a function of the
number of initial samples,
m, and of their size, n), the expected value of a, or,
equivalently, the expected value
of the marginal distribution of the number of samples until
a false alarm occurs. Our
approach is different: to get (parameterized by m and n)
the distribution of - and their
percentiles or, equivalently, the distribution of the
expected number of samples until a
false alarm, in order to provide guidance on the initial
number of samples to be used
before setting the chart definitive control limits. The
analysis was conducted for the S
chart. The influence of the estimation errors on the power
of the S chart was also
examined. Finally, the distribution function was obtained,
parameterized by m and n,
of the estimation errors of the process capability index
Cp, to provide guidance on the
initial number of samples required to ensure, with a
specified confidence level, a
specified accuracy of the estimate.
